2012-04-02 107 views
0

我有一個列出用戶評論的頁面。從第二個跨度刪除鏈接

我的問題是,我有兩個跨度

enter image description here

enter image description here

當我如你所見,第二範圍單擊「devam」鏈接,長一個是showing.What我想如果用戶點擊它,則刪除「devamı」按鈕。

這是我的code.What可能是什麼改變?

{foreach value=users from=$comment} 
    <tr>  
     <td>{$users.ADD_DATE}</td> 
     <td>{$users.NAME}</td> 
     {if $users.COMMENT|count_characters > 95} 
     <td width="340px"><span id=comment12kisa_{$users.ID}>{$users.COMMENT|truncate:95:"..."} 
      </span><a href="" onclick="$('#comment12kisa_{$users.ID}').html($('#comment12kisaa_{$users.ID}').html());return false;">devamı</a></td> 
     <td><center><input type="checkbox" name="checkComment[]" value={$users.Movie_Comment_ID}-{$users.MOVIE_ID} ></center></td> 

      {else} 
      <td width="180px">{$users.COMMENT}</td> 
      <td><center><input type="checkbox" name="checkComment[]" value={$users.Movie_Comment_ID}-{$users.MOVIE_ID}></center></td> 
      {/if} 

      <span id="comment12kisaa_{$users.ID}" style="display:none">{$users.COMMENT}</span> 

</tr> 
     {/foreach} 

回答

1

添加$(this).remove();到該鏈接的onclick事件處理程序:

<a href="" onclick="$('#comment12kisa_{$users.ID}').html($('#comment12kisaa_{$users.ID}').html()); $(this).remove(); return false;">devamı</a> 
0

你想刪除鏈接,當它點擊?這可以,如果你也使用jQuery做也

<?php 
    print "<script type='text/javascript'> 
    $('a').text('devami').click(function(){ 

     $(this).remove(); 

    }); 
    </script>"; 
?>